Today I opened another Desjgn Baroque double deck.

This is V2, the one without the color variations. I was surprised to see that the decks didn't have the same thickness… There is a difference of 4-5 cards and it is noticeable.

I thought the thicker deck might be Modiano stock but it's identical to the red when I handle it. And if I'm not being stupid, the Baroque stock Modianos were supplied with 2 jokers + 1 guarantee card while, the V2 only had 1 joker and 1 guarantee card.

Have you ever encountered this with Desjgn? It may be a simple deformation of the deck
 
You can see it clearly in this photo. I actually have this problem with several Baroque decks

The reprints of the Baroque cards after the Mod!@#* :mad: screwjob back in 2018 had some of the reprinted Blue decks come through using a thicker stock on a small percentage of the Blue decks. Out of my 30 setups, 10 Blue decks were thicker, the other 20 Blue decks were not. Besides my OCD, otherwise there is no problems with these decks except the thickness. It was brought up at the time and considering Jason pony'd up the cost for the entire reprint I am fine with them, they play just fine.
 
Thank you for the clarification. I didn't know that some blue decks were reprinted on thicker paper. This explains the difference in thickness between the two decks. I searched but couldn't find any posts referring to this.
